Resumo: This research aims to develop the Minimum Viable Product (MVP) of a cloud platform that transforms structured data into automated text, to enhance the production of content in Brazilian stock brokerage companies. It  is based on applied research that combines different techniques for the development of MVP. As a theoretical path to support product development, it permeates strategic communication in corporations, as well as the adoption of algorithms and content automation in journalistic production. Among the results achieved, the work presents the logic of infrastructure of macro operation for the newsbot and the main elements for the many layers of development that an application of this nature needs.
